New Urban Connection and Flow When we talk about Rio, we always come up with the images of the beach, carnival and the statue of Jesus. However, the favela areas are also an inseparable part of the city. After the research, we found that the urban gap is a serious issue of Rio. We define the urban gap as unbalanced economy and unequal access to urban resources. Right now, the favela is the forgotten area in the city that they have clear boundary. So in the future, we are thinking to reclaim their right in the city. We connected the train station, favela area and port by introducing the new industrial system. In that way we can provide more jobs to the local people so that to reduce the unbalanced economy gap. And the base on the industrial platform, we can build up other related programs to give more accesses to the urban resources and the same time increase the value of the system.

The state budget expenditures on education as per cent of GDP in Azerbaijan are lower than the world average (about 5 per cent) and the average for the Lower Middle Income Countries (over 4 percent) – an income group of countries to which Azerbaijan belongs. Despite the considerable increase in the publicspending on education, state budget expenditures on education grow at a rate which is much lower than the growth rate of total state budget expe nditures and than the real GDP growth rate. As a result, both the share of state budget expenditures on education in the total state budget and the education expenditures/GDP ratio has declined significantly since the collapse of the Soviet Union. Such slump placed Azerbaijan in the lower ranks among former socialist countries in terms of this indicator.

In this project, we designed an artificial island for the City of Baku, Azerbaijan. By introducing a new urban system of loop city, we transfer the existing oil-based economy into a sustainable innovation-based economy. Three innovation-related programmatic anchors: education, commercial, infrastructure form the majority of the new island.The loops are the glue of the city. Whereas the layers provide difference and diversity, the loops provide cohesion and unity. They consolidate infrastructure, transportation and circulation. They also intercept and redirect major expressways to maintain the contiguousness of the Baku City and our new island. In this way, every programmatic typology finds its most appropriate location and retains an efficient coherence within the whole. And innovation will be generated in the overlapping points of different programs in the loop system. 036

Site Opportunities Philadelphia is facing an issue of economy recession. Lots of urban spaces become abandoned. The city becomes uneven in terms of the urban activities. The project constructs a new bridge connecting the central area to the abandoned industry site over the city express way which blocks the passage between those two areas. The bridge acts like a conduit leading the positive urban pressure to the negative district. Multifunction along with the programrelated diverse spaces are attractors towards citizens. Finally, this bridge will become a pacemaker to activate this area.

Urban Pressure City is like human body. There are lots of pressures within the urban structure. We define the hot and booming zone area as positive urban pressure meanwhile the recession part is the negative urban pressure. If relatively a certain urban area is in a dynamic equilibrium, we can use dynamic deformation to represent the urban flows of pressure.

Description: 3D Game of Life addresses interests in.implementing Conway’s Game of Life algorithm into 3D. GOL is a cellular automaton simulating the formation of life form based on their relationship with the neighbors.From a randomized point cloud, GOL is then applied,determining the state for each cell either live or dead. The project went through several experimentswith the interest in finding the most interesting formal behavior of the algorithm. Radioactive decay processes in the center of our planet daily generate an amount of energy that exceeds mankind’s consumption by 2.5 times, making geothermal power an almost unlimited and free source of power. Geothermal plants make use of the excess heat reaching the outer layers of earth through wells transporting it to the ground. The extracted heat is converted to electrical energy and / or used directly for heating purposes.

The capacities of power plants are designed to meet the energy demand during peak times. As a result, excess electricity is produced in times of lower demand i.e. during night. The proposed ice storage system uses ice as a medium to store the waste energy converting electric power to thermal energy supporting the conditioning system during daytime.

product. A cogeneration plant makes use of excess heat for heating purposes on-site. The concept of trigeneration additionally uses a part of the thermal energy to drive absorption chillers to cool air for the condition system. By using energy in its given state without transformation and by minimizing transport ways this system reaches high levels of efficiency.

Solar cooling employs the new concept of absorption chillers to generate cold from solar heat. Solar tubes installed on the tower roof collect thermal energy to power the chillers which condition air to be fed into the VAV system. This concept offers increasing efficiency the higher the solar irradiation and thus heat load is.

The exhaust air from the office, stale in terms of oxygen saturation but still significantly cooler than the outside air in summer time, passes several sophisticated heat recovering treatments before it ultimately exits the building. A percentage of the air is directed into the cavity between the two layers of the double skin façade where the constant flow of air creates a thermal buffer zone. Leaving the cavity through an exhaust in the suspended ceiling, it reunites with the rest of the exhaust air before traversing a heat exchanger to precondition the intake air.

Some of the major service industry giants, banks and global companies have their headquarters in the city. Shennan Boulevard road which connects all four SEZs of the city defines the skyline of Shenzhen with significant and iconic towers located along its length. China Energy Storage Tower site sits at the nexus of the upcoming high-speed development zones that will determine the future city-scape of Shenzhen. The tower has to engage harmoniously with the city skyline while gracefully affirming its landmark location.
